5.13 Temperaments
The Temperaments function sets the temperament. The set temperament can be read on the
display behind the Temp: text.
There is the possibility to choose out of eleven different temperaments:
Equal
Young II
Vallotti
Kirnberger III
Kirnberger II
Neidhardt III
Werckmeister III
1/6 Meantone
1/5 Meantone
1/4 Meantone
Pythagorean
Besides these eleven temperaments it is possible to configure a custom temperament:
Custom

Programming a custom temperament
With this function it is possible to create a personal temperament. Every key can
be detuned with increments of 1 cent. The minimum value is -50 cents; the
maximum value is 50 cents.
The programming can be done using the middle octave of the Great
and is automatically calculated for all keys of the organ.
